Appraisal of Groundwater Quality Status in the Ghiss-Nekor Coastal Plain
Sara Bouhout,Kh. Haboubi,Aouatif EL ABDOUNI,Yahya El Hammoudani,Chaimae Haboubi,Fouad Dimane,Issam Hanafi,M.S. Elyoubi +7 more
TL;DR: Groundwater quality in the Ghiss-Nekor Coastal Plain, Morocco, is deteriorating due to seawater intrusion, wastewater discharge, and evaporite dissolution, exceeding World Health Organization standards for drinking and irrigation purposes, necessitating conservation and restoration efforts.
